• 2 WWE Wrestlers Are Safe From Being Released

On this past Monday’s episode of RAW after Backlash, Adam Pearce tried to cancel Oba Femi’s Open Challenge after no one stepped up to face The Ruler. This prompted Femi to drag Los Garza from backstage and completely squash them in a 2-on-1 Handicap match.

Following the show, Angel tweeted: “Thank you to everyone who never jumped off the ship and kept supporting the Garza Legacy through it all.”

Combined with weeks of cryptic teases on X (where they gradually disintegrated a photo of themselves into pixels), many fans believed Los Garza had worked their final match and were about to depart WWE.

However, that is not the case. According to Bryan Alvarez of the Wrestling Observer, the belief within WWE is that Angel and Berto are not leaving the company. In fact, a lot of Latin talent are considered safe from cuts as WWE is actively working to secure a television deal for AAA in the United States.

• Randy Orton Reacts To Fan Paying $42,100 For His Trading Card

Topps and WWE have continued to strengthen their partnership in recent years, producing high-end collectibles that have become extremely popular among wrestling fans and serious card collectors.

Topps’ official X account announced on Tuesday that Randy Orton’s 1-of-1 WrestleMania 41 patch autograph card got sold for a massive $42,100 at an auction this week, making it the second-most expensive WWE trading card of all time.

The Viper reacted to the record-breaking sale on X by saying whoever bought the card deserves to be awarded his gear from WrestleMania 41.

“Whoever bought this card should be entitled to the throwback gear I wore at WM41.”

Randy Orton issued an open challenge at WrestleMania 41 and defeated Joe Hendry. The Apex Predator has been off WWE programming since losing to Undisputed WWE Champion Cody Rhodes in the main event of WrestleMania 42 – Night 1.
